CUET UG 2026 Registration Deadline and Fee Timeline

The National Testing Agency (NTA) opened the CUET UG 2026 application process on 3 January 2026 at cuet.nta.nic.in. The online registration will close on 30 January 2026 at 11:50 PM. Students who have submitted the application must ensure that the application fee is paid by 31 January 2026 (11:50 PM) to complete the process successfully.

 

This deadline applies to all candidates, regardless of the number of subjects chosen for the exam. Aspirants are advised not to wait until the final hours, as the portal may experience heavy traffic and technical issues near the closing date.

 

How to Apply for CUET UG 2026

Candidates must follow a structured process to submit their CUET UG 2026 application form:

  1. Visit the official CUET UG portal at cuet.nta.nic.in
  2. Click on the registration link and complete the initial registration with basic details.
  3. Log in with generated credentials and fill in personal, academic and contact information.
  4. Select the subjects/papers the candidate intends to appear for in the exam
  5. Upload scanned documents, including a recent photograph and signature as per specifications.
  6. Pay the application fee online using available payment modes.
  7. Review and submit the form, then download the confirmation page for future reference.

Candidates should ensure all details are correct before submission to avoid complications during later stages of the admission process.

 

Application Fee Structure

The CUET UG 2026 application fees vary based on category and number of subjects:

  • General (UR): ₹1000 for up to 3 subjects + an additional fee per subject if more are chosen.
  • OBC (NCL) / EWS: ₹900 for up to 3 subjects.
  • SC/ST/PwBD/Third gender: ₹800 for up to 3 subjects.

Additional charges apply for extra subjects beyond the initial three, with specific amounts defined by NTA.

 

What Happens After Registration Closes?

Once the registration and fee payment deadlines pass:

  • A correction window is expected to open from 2 to 4 February 2026, allowing applicants to make permissible changes to their submitted forms.
  • NTA will later issue an exam city slip indicating the allotted test centre city for registered candidates
  • The CUET UG 2026 admit card is anticipated to be released ahead of the exam period.
  • CUET UG 2026 is scheduled to be conducted in Computer-Based Test (CBT) mode between 11 May and 31 May 2026 across exam centres in India and abroad.

 

Importance of CUET UG for Undergraduate Admissions

CUET UG serves as the national entrance test for admission into undergraduate programmes offered by Central Universities, State Universities, Deemed Universities and numerous participating institutions.
